IT Professionals Hit by Recession
Posted by Nikki Marshall on Thursday 11 March 2010It was recently reported in Computer Weekly, that Jobcentres across the UK are failing recession-hit IT workers. Although jobcentres recognise that IT Professionals fall into the category of specialist jobseekers, after three months they still insist they broaden their job searches away from IT, leaving many to apply for inappropriate roles which do not utilise their skills.

We are now starting to see confidence growing in both contract and permanent markets, with employers hiring more now than at any other time in the last year. New positions are being created and many projects are being taken off hold. The recent Computer Weekly quarterly IT jobs market survey found that the number of IT vacancies increased 1.8% in the final quarter of last year, and this is supported by the numerous positive reports across the media. The IT industry is not only recovering faster than most sectors, but leading the way out of the recession.
